Can Plumbers Work On Both Kitchens And Bathrooms

When it comes to home improvements, many homeowners wonder whether a plumber who installs a bathroom is also able to carry out work in the kitchen. Since both spaces rely on water supply, drainage, and heating connections, the skills required often overlap. In fact, most professional plumbers are trained to work on both kitchens and bathrooms, providing a complete service for your home.
The Range of Skills Plumbers Bring to Kitchens and Bathrooms
Plumbers are highly versatile tradespeople, with training that allows them to cover many areas of domestic and commercial properties. From fitting sinks to connecting dishwashers or showers, their role goes far beyond fixing leaks.
Plumbing Work in Kitchens
In the kitchen, plumbers typically handle the installation of sinks, taps, and waste pipes. They also connect appliances such as dishwashers, washing machines, and water softeners. In some cases, they may work alongside kitchen fitters to ensure that the plumbing layout supports the overall design. Having a skilled plumber ensures that all connections are watertight and compliant with regulations, avoiding future problems.
Plumbing Work in Bathrooms
Bathrooms are one of the most plumbing-intensive areas of a home. Plumbers install toilets, baths, showers, and basins, ensuring they are connected to both the water supply and the waste system. They can also upgrade pipework, fit modern fixtures, and install efficient heating systems like towel radiators. The complexity of bathrooms means professional plumbing work is essential for a reliable finish.
Shared Skills Across Both Spaces
The skills required in kitchens and bathrooms often overlap. Both need careful pipework, secure waste connections, and reliable water supply. Whether a plumber is fitting a kitchen sink or a bath, they use the same technical knowledge to ensure everything works correctly. This makes them well-equipped to work on both areas of a property.
Coordinating with Other Trades
Kitchen and bathroom projects often involve more than just plumbing. Electricians, tilers, and joiners may also be part of the process. A good plumber knows how to coordinate their work with other trades to make sure the project runs smoothly. For example, pipework may need to be positioned before units are installed or before tiling is complete. This coordination helps avoid delays and ensures a high-quality result.
Modern Upgrades and Water Efficiency
Today’s homeowners often want kitchens and bathrooms that are not only functional but also efficient. Plumbers can recommend and install water-saving taps, dual-flush toilets, and energy-efficient appliances. In both rooms, these upgrades reduce water waste and help lower household bills. This practical knowledge is one of the reasons plumbers are essential in modern home improvement projects.
Long-Term Reliability Through Professional Work
Plumbing is one of the most important aspects of a home because poorly installed pipework can cause costly problems later. Whether it’s a small leak under a sink or a hidden joint in the bathroom, water damage can be extensive if things go wrong. By using a qualified plumber for both kitchens and bathrooms, you reduce the risk of future issues and gain peace of mind knowing your system is installed to last.
